Isleton, CA

Sacramento County

Some Restrictions

California state ADU law (Gov Code 65852.2) overrides most local rules. Isleton must allow up to 800 sq ft detached ADUs with 4-foot setbacks. Delta flood zone adds FEMA elevation requirements.

Sacramento, CA

Sacramento County

Few Restrictions

Sacramento City Code Β§17.228.105 governs ADUs per CA Gov Code Β§65852.2. Detached ADUs up to 1,200 sq ft allowed with 4 ft side/rear setbacks. Attached ADUs up to 25 ft height. ADUs under 750 sq ft exempt from impact fees. JADUs up to 500 sq ft within primary structure. ADUs built after Jan 1, 2020 cannot be used as STRs.

Isleton FAQ

Can Isleton deny my ADU permit?

Not for meeting state minimums. The city must permit an ADU that meets the state law standards within 60 days.

How does flooding affect ADU construction?

Isleton is in FEMA Zone AE. Living space must be elevated to base flood elevation plus 1 foot, or the structure must be flood-resistant.
